Production and Cleansing of Animal Insulin

Previously, animal insulin production involved removal from pancreatic tissues of sacrificed livestock. The process started with careful harvesting and grinding of these tissues. Later, proteolytic hydrolysis liberated the growth factor. Purification generally required a series of stages, including screening, deposition with multiple liquids, and separation procedures to discard impurities. In the end, the obtained growth factor was evaluated for efficacy and clarity before release. Contemporary techniques often include filtration technologies for better production and reduced tainting.

Animal Insulin: Risks, Benefits, and Current Application

Cow insulin, sourced from animal supplies, once constituted a main solution for the condition management. While it offers a comparatively inexpensive option, potential risks contain negative effects and fluctuation in the uptake. Contemporary medication formulations, mainly those manufactured through recombinant engineering, are generally favored due to better quality and reduced incidence of allergic issues. Even so, cow insulin remains employed in specific locations and regarding certain individual groups where cost is a major issue.
